In turnerpro ($42-1227747-V5.9.3.xdf) there are two tables that affect fuel when cranking:

-cold start crank vs %RPM
-crank AFR during cranking

From what I understand the "cold start crank vs %RPM" multiplies the BPW (base injector pulse width) by a value (listed in the table). This value changes as a result of the (cranking RPM/minumum RPM to consider the engine running *100).

From what I understand the "crank AFR during cranking" adjusts the cranking AFR based on coolant temperature.
